Propriété CSS inconnue
fab1105
Messages postés
114
Date d'inscription
Statut
Membre
Dernière intervention
-
fab1105 Messages postés 114 Date d'inscription Statut Membre Dernière intervention -
fab1105 Messages postés 114 Date d'inscription Statut Membre Dernière intervention -
Bonjour,
J'ai téléchargé un kit graphique qui me plaisait bien pour développer un petit projet, et dans ce kit graphique les titre entre balises <h2> ne prennent pas en compte les lettre accentuées comme é è ou à, c'est à dire que quand j'écris par exemple " <h2>été ensoleillé</h2> ", à l'affichage dans le navigateur cela devient " t ensoleill ".
Ca fait 1 heure que je cherche ce qui peut empêcher les caractères accentués de s'afficher mais je ne trouve pas.
Existe-t-il une propriété css qui empêche les accents ? Quelqu'un aurait-il une idée du problème ?
Merci pour vos réponses.
J'ai téléchargé un kit graphique qui me plaisait bien pour développer un petit projet, et dans ce kit graphique les titre entre balises <h2> ne prennent pas en compte les lettre accentuées comme é è ou à, c'est à dire que quand j'écris par exemple " <h2>été ensoleillé</h2> ", à l'affichage dans le navigateur cela devient " t ensoleill ".
Ca fait 1 heure que je cherche ce qui peut empêcher les caractères accentués de s'afficher mais je ne trouve pas.
Existe-t-il une propriété css qui empêche les accents ? Quelqu'un aurait-il une idée du problème ?
Merci pour vos réponses.
A voir également:
- Propriété CSS inconnue
- Appeler en inconnue - Guide
- Erreur vidéo inconnue freebox révolution - Astuces et Solutions
- Freebox erreur video inconnue - Forum Box et Streaming vidéo
- Enlever le soulignement d'un lien css - Astuces et Solutions
- L'exception exception logicielle inconnue 0xe0000008 ✓ - Forum PC fixe
23 réponses
ça n'a rien a voir avec css. les navigateurs en general ne savent pas interpreté les caracteres accentués, c'est en quelques sortes des caracteres speciaux et c'est d'ailleur le cas; g di en general car certains navigateurs savent les interpretés mais comme tous le monde n'utilise pas la meme configuration je te conseille d'utiliser les codes qui leurs sont associés: https://www.commentcamarche.net/contents/489-caracteres-speciaux-html
J'ai oublié de préciser que même en mettant par exemple è pour un è , cela ne marche pas non plus, c'est bien ça le problème, même en mettant les codes qui leur sont associés il ne s'affichent pas.
Je voulais dire quand je mets & egrave; sans espace avec le & mais il me l'a convertit le code dans le post. -:)
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
Voici le charset :
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
le code html :
<div id="sidebar">
<div id="popular" class="widget">
<h2>Dernières mises à jour</h2>
</div>
</div>
et le code css qui correspond :
h2 {
margin: 0;
padding: 0;
border: 0;
outline: 0;
font-weight: inherit;
font-style: inherit;
font-size: 100%;
font-family: inherit;
vertical-align: baseline;
}
#sidebar h2 {
margin: 0 0 20px 0;
font-size:20px;
color: #0b2236;
}
#sidebar .widget {
padding: 25px 25px 10px;
border-bottom: 1px solid #e4e4e4;
background: #fafafa url(../images/widget_bg.jpg) repeat-x;
overflow: hidden;
}
et c'est tout ce qui correspond au h2 dans la sidebar (ailleur il n' y a pas de problème)
J'ai épluché le code mais je ne comprends toujours pas, est-ce qu'il existe une propriété css qui empêcherait les accents ?
J'ai aussi épluché le code javascript au cas ou, mais je ne vois pas ce qu'il aurait à voir avec le problème.
Voilà je sais pas si ça peut vous éclairer, mais merci pour vos réponses.
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
le code html :
<div id="sidebar">
<div id="popular" class="widget">
<h2>Dernières mises à jour</h2>
</div>
</div>
et le code css qui correspond :
h2 {
margin: 0;
padding: 0;
border: 0;
outline: 0;
font-weight: inherit;
font-style: inherit;
font-size: 100%;
font-family: inherit;
vertical-align: baseline;
}
#sidebar h2 {
margin: 0 0 20px 0;
font-size:20px;
color: #0b2236;
}
#sidebar .widget {
padding: 25px 25px 10px;
border-bottom: 1px solid #e4e4e4;
background: #fafafa url(../images/widget_bg.jpg) repeat-x;
overflow: hidden;
}
et c'est tout ce qui correspond au h2 dans la sidebar (ailleur il n' y a pas de problème)
J'ai épluché le code mais je ne comprends toujours pas, est-ce qu'il existe une propriété css qui empêcherait les accents ?
J'ai aussi épluché le code javascript au cas ou, mais je ne vois pas ce qu'il aurait à voir avec le problème.
Voilà je sais pas si ça peut vous éclairer, mais merci pour vos réponses.
et tu utilises quoi comme editeur HTML ? regarde comment il encode.. par exemple avec notepad++ il y a un onglet "format" qui te permet de choisir comment tu encodes ton texte..
J'utilise plusieurs éditeurs mais surtout Komodo Edit et dreamweaver sur lesquels à ma connaissance il n'y a pas d'onglet comme sur notepad ++ qui permettent de choisir l'encodage. Mais je vais essayé d'éditer mon fichier avec notepad pour voir
Bon ben je viens d'essayer avec notepad mais rien ne change, j'ai posé la question au développeur qui a codé le kit graphique sur le site ou je l'ai téléchargé https://themeforest.net/ mais je n'ai pas encore eu de réponse (en espérant qu'il ai compris mon anglais)
C'est une page php ou HTML ?? parce que si php tu peux essayer
<h2><?php echo utf8_encode('Dernières mises à jour'); ?></h2>
<h2><?php echo utf8_encode('Dernières mises à jour'); ?></h2>
Je viens d'essayé avec <h2><?php echo utf8_encode('Dernières mises à jour'); ?></h2> mais ça marche toujours pas.
"les navigateurs en general ne savent pas interpreté les caracteres accentués"
Où as-tu été chercher cette connerie ?
Où as-tu été chercher cette connerie ?
Bonjour avion-f16, je n'ai jamais dit que les navigateurs savaient interpréter les caractères accentués c'est juste que les caractères accentués ne s'affiche pas : quand j'écris "dernières mise à jour" dans mon code, le navigateur lui m'affiche "dernires mise jour" . Alors je comprends pas j'ai jamais vu ça.
Ben ça c'est fait mais je précise que le problème est uniquement dans les titre h2 de la sidebar, ailleurs dans le document y'a aucun problème les lettres avec accents s'affichent . Je n'y comprends rien, j'ai cherché partout dans le code ce qui pourrait clocher mais je n'ai rien trouvé.